java - 如果 Hibernate 已经存在,为什么要插入具有相同键的新实体?

标签 java hibernate jpa spring-boot

我遇到以下问题。我已将示例插入 GitHub 中。

如果我想保留我的类PlayerStatistics的实例,那么Hibernate会尝试创建一个已经存在的Matchday实体(指定为@ManyToOne),我不想这样做,但我似乎无法绕过它。

我坚持使用 DemoApplicationTestsinit 方法。

@Before
public void init() {
    final Matchday matchday = matchdayRepository.save(new Matchday(1));
    final Club club1 = clubRepository.save(new Club("Klub1"));
    final Club club2 = clubRepository.save(new Club("Klub2"));
    final Match match = matchRepository.save(new Match(matchday, club1, club2));
    final Player player = playerRepository.save(new Player(1, "Jan", "Kowalski", club1)); 
    playerStatisticsRepository.save(new PlayerStatistics(matchday, player, match));
}

如果我有上面的情况,那么我会得到以下异常。

如果我调试 HQL,我可以清楚地看到 Hibernate 想要在表 Matchday 中插入一个新行,即使它已经存在。

Hibernate: 
    insert 
    into
        Matchday
        (matchdayNumber) 
    values
        (?)

如果我注释 init() 方法的最后一行,那么它工作正常,所以问题必须出在这部分:playerStatisticsRepository.save(new PlayerStatistics(matchday, player, match))

@Before
public void init() {
    final Matchday matchday = matchdayRepository.save(new Matchday(1));
    final Club club1 = clubRepository.save(new Club("Klub1"));
    final Club club2 = clubRepository.save(new Club("Klub2"));
    final Match match = matchRepository.save(new Match(matchday, club1, club2));
    final Player player = playerRepository.save(new Player(1, "Jan", "Kowalski", club1)); 
    //playerStatisticsRepository.save(new PlayerStatistics(matchday, player, match));
}

我在这里做错了什么?

PlayerStatistics 类看起来像这样。

@Entity
@IdClass(PlayerStatisticsId.class)
public class PlayerStatistics implements Serializable {
    //...
    @Id
    @ManyToOne(optional = false)
    @PrimaryKeyJoinColumn
    private Player player;

    @Id
    @ManyToOne(optional = false)
    @PrimaryKeyJoinColumn
    private Matchday matchday;

    @ManyToOne(optional = false)
    @JoinColumns({ @JoinColumn(name = "matchday_matchdaynumber", referencedColumnName = "matchday_matchdaynumber"),
            @JoinColumn(name = "hometeam_name", referencedColumnName = "hometeam_name") })
    private Match match;

    @Column(nullable = false)
    private boolean playedFromTheFirstWhistleblow;

    @Min(0)
    @Column(nullable = false)
    private int enteredTheFieldAtInSeconds;

    @Min(0)
    @Column(nullable = false)
    private int leftTheFieldAtInSeconds;

    @ElementCollection(fetch = FetchType.EAGER)
    @CollectionTable
    @MapKeyEnumerated(EnumType.STRING)
    private Map<ScoreType, Integer> statistics = new HashMap<>();

    //...
}

最佳答案

这里的问题在于 PlayerStatisticsId 及其定义方式。

原来是这样的。

public class PlayerStatisticsId implements Serializable {
    //..
    private long player;

    private int matchday;

    public long getPlayer() {
        return player;
    }

    public int getMatchday() {
        return matchday;
    }

    @Override
    public boolean equals(Object obj) {
        if (obj == this) {
            return true;
        }
        if (obj instanceof PlayerStatisticsId) {
            final PlayerStatisticsId o = (PlayerStatisticsId) obj;
            return o.matchday == matchday && o.player == player;
        } else {
            return false;
        }
    }
}

我可以发誓我在某处读到只有基元/基本类型可以在用于 @ClassId 的类中使用。但事实似乎并非如此。

修改后

public class PlayerStatisticsId implements Serializable {
    //...

    private Player player;

    private Matchday matchday;

    public Player getPlayer() {
        return player;
    }

    public Matchday getMatchday() {
        return matchday;
    }

    @Override
    public boolean equals(Object obj) {
        if (obj == this) {
            return true;
        }
        if (obj instanceof PlayerStatisticsId) {
            final PlayerStatisticsId o = (PlayerStatisticsId) obj;
            return o.matchday.equals(matchday) && o.player.equals(player);
        } else {
            return false;
        }
    }
}

看起来确实有效。我现在收到一个完全不同的异常,但这是一个单独问题的情况。
